Belarus is an independent republic in Eastern Europe. Minsk is the capital and largest city. The climate is generally temperate and humid, with colder, continental conditions in the east.
Tenby sits on the Pembrokeshire coast of southwest Wales, where medieval walls still encircle a compact town above the sea. Its history as a fortified port is visible in stone ramparts, narrow lanes, and the ruins of Tenby Castle, which overlook the harbor.
Michigan offers a diverse array of attractions that cater to all types of travelers. The state's natural beauty is showcased in its expansive Great Lakes coastline, including the stunning shores of Lake Michigan, Lake Huron, and Lake Superior. Visitors can explore the breathtaking scenery of the Sleeping Bear Dunes National Lakeshore, renowned for its towering sand dunes and picturesque lake views. This natural wonder provides ample opportunities for hiking, beachcombing, and wildlife watching.
Pärnu, often called Estonia’s “summer capital,” is a charming seaside city known for its long sandy beaches, historic architecture, and vibrant spa culture. Located along the coast of the Gulf of Riga, Pärnu has been welcoming visitors since the 19th century, when it became one of Northern Europe’s premier spa destinations.
Madurai is a major city in the southern Indian state of Tamil Nadu, known for its long-standing role as a center of religion, trade, and learning. Set along the Vaigai River, it has grown into a busy urban area while retaining a strong connection to its temple-centered layout.
